Transaction 377849df0f890d220a6d39fff838a5f01499214652a028c779cb411dd4a5ec48
1 Input
1 Output
-
377849df0f890d220a6d39fff838a5f01499214652a028c779cb411dd4a5ec48:0
- value
- 1596504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d61105d3aa3184187909bc22450fc494f8b9e96 OP_EQUAL
- address
- 3MsZY4Jrbv4SLbCzRrUwapwAidMV352ijq